## PickWise Optimizer — Restart Procedure

If pick-list generation stalls at Dunmore DC, drain the queue before restarting. Do not restart mid-wave; partial routes corrupt the tote assignments. Check solver heartbeat first. Rollback only with sign-off from the Fulfillment Platform lead. After restart, verify batch latency stays under threshold for ten minutes. The restarted service must come up with the following configuration values.

config for bahop-baduf:
[kasion]
team = lamath
access_code = ac_d807e5
host = kasion.paliqcloud.corp
port = 4000
owner = julix.tamvan
peer = frair.qorvelsoft.local

### Changelog — TrackNest webhook v1.9

Quick note for the new contractor: we changed the webhook defaults. Retries now back off exponentially instead of hammering every 10 seconds, and delivery batching is on by default. Older consumers may need tweaking. The new default configuration values are as follows.

settings of fahag-haduf:
[ulaox]
port = 8443
region = south-2
host = ulaox.lumiccorp.internal
timeout_ms = 500
retries = 8

Before restarting the Cartwheel pick-list optimizer at the Merrow Junction warehouse, confirm no batch is mid-assignment: check the scheduler panel for any wave marked ACTIVE. If one exists, wait for it to drain — force-killing mid-wave leaves pickers with orphaned route segments and duplicates totes. Once drained, restart the optimizer service, verify the heartbeat returns within 30 seconds, and run a single synthetic wave to confirm route scoring looks sane. Record the build identifier shown at the top of the health page here.

session token of kahog-bahif = htk9_f63daec35

Runbook: PortionPal scaling hiccups

If a customer says their scaled recipe looks wrong (usually doubled yeast or halved salt), first check whether they're on the new ratio engine — the old one rounds before converting units, which is the classic culprit. Restarting the calc worker in the Bramblewood cluster clears most stuck jobs within a minute. Don't touch the unit tables directly; Odele owns those. Before escalating, confirm the worker booted with the expected settings, shown below.

service settings:
BRIIX_PIN=8582
BRIIX_TENANT=raleth
BRIIX_METRICS_HOST=metrics.briix.urlaqstack.example
BRIIX_SEAL=seal_c11ef522
BRIIX_STANDBY_TEAM=ulaok